I just wanted to let everyone know of a toaster we purchased, which turns
out to be a much safer toaster (as far as touching it goes), than is usual.

It's a "Lift and Look" made by Breville.  It has two very long, very wide
slots, which will accomodate any type of bread.  When done, it beeps and
lifts the bread up and partially out of the toaster so your fingers don't
have to come close to the toaster to get your bread.  In addition, the side
and a inch wide strip on top (around the outside) are made of a "cool touch"
substance, which is safe to touch when the toaster is operating.  The
toaster mechanism is recessed down from the top sides, so it's hard to
accidentally touch the center divider and possibly burn yourself.

It has electronic controls, which consist of 5 easily felt buttons, and is
white.  There's a button for frozen bread which adds some time to the
setting of the slide lever, and another button which causes it to only heat
one side of each bread slot (for bagels).  It sells for $70.
